Mastering the Grip and Stance

A consistent grip is fundamental. Experiment to find what feels most natural and comfortable for you. Whether it’s a front grip, rear grip, or something in between, maintain consistency. Your stance is equally crucial. A balanced and stable stance provides a solid base for your throw, allowing for greater control and accuracy. Ensure your feet are shoulder-width apart, your weight evenly distributed, and your body relaxed but focused.

Refining Your Throwing Technique

Your throwing technique is the cornerstone of your success in achieving a darts blind 180. The most common mistake is the acceleration of the throw. The key is to build a steady and controlled movement, avoiding jerky or rushed motions. Practicing slow, deliberate throws will help you build muscle memory and consistency. The follow-through is another often missed element. By tracking the dart until after it leaves your hand, you ensure that your throwing action is fully completed without introducing unnecessary tension or alteration. Practicing in front of a mirror can help to perfect your technique.

Training Drills for a Darts Blind 180

Consistent practice is key to improving your accuracy and building muscle memory. Here are some drills to help you achieve a darts blind 180:

  • Blind Three-Dart Checkouts: Practice checking out from 171, 164, 160, and other common numbers blindfolded. This build muscle memory for finishing in a high-pressure scenario.
  • Close-Eyes Drills: Start with your eyes open, then close them for a few throws, gradually increasing the number of blind throws. This will help you build a feel for your throw without visual confirmation.
  • Target Practice: Don’t neglect your overall dart skills! Continue practicing aiming at the treble 20, practicing your technique, and honing your accuracy. A solid foundation is essential for any advanced maneuver like the blind 180.
  • Progressive Blind Throws: Slowly increase the difficulty. Begin with a few blind throws towards the board in general, then focusing on a specific double or treble, progressively making your target smaller and more specific until you are aiming for the treble 20 each time.

Choosing the Right Darts

While the darts themselves won’t magically grant you a darts blind 180, using the right equipment can certainly enhance your performance. Consider the weight, length, and grip of your darts. Experiment with different types to find what feels most comfortable and allows you to maintain consistency in your throwing action. You might also want to consider darts with removable points for safety during practice sessions.

Selecting the optimal dart configuration depends largely on personal preference, but here are some things to think about. Heavier darts generally offer more stability, while lighter darts are faster and allow for easier throwing. The length of the dart affects your grip and throw. A longer dart might feel more natural, while a shorter dart is easier to maneuver. Finally, the grip texture significantly impacts your feel. Choose what feels best in your hand and provides the most consistent grip.
